Zask, Skittering Swarmlord

Legendary Creature — Insect

You may play lands and cast Insect spells from your graveyard.

Whenever another Insect you control dies, put it on the bottom of its owner’s library, then mill two cards. (To mill a card, put the top card of your library into your graveyard.)

: Target Insect gets +1/+0 and gains deathtouch until end of turn. ( can be paid with either or .)_

The question in the title and the question in the post are slightly different from one another.

If a single effect moves a card through multiple zones, or more likely if a card moving to one zone is replaced with going to another zone, there will be no point at which you have priority to cast it before it is in the final zone. This is because players do not receive priority to be able to take any actions while a spell or ability is resolving.

Zask, Skittering Swarmlord on the other hand has an ability that triggers when an Insect you control dies. So the creature will be put into the graveyard from another effect or as the result of a state-based action. Then the Zask trigger will be put on the stack and will wait to have its effect until the trigger resolves. You will receive priority before the Zask trigger resolves, and can cast the Insect from the graveyard as long as it has flash.

NewSith on Assuming I have flash on …

1 year ago

The particular situation is: If I have Zask, Skittering Swarmlord and Vedalken Orrery on the battlefield - if a non-token insect dies, can I cast it after it dies, but before it is put on the bottom of library?

Assuming Zask’s ability is not a replacement effect.
